Indirect measurements of astrophysical cross sections with radioactive isotope beams

Abstract

A new method employing intermediate-energy Coulomb dissociation has been applied to nuclear astrophysics studies using fast radioactive-isotope (RI) beams. This method helps to overcome the low intensity and low emittance of the beams. Extraction of the asymptotic normalization coefficient (ANC) through nucleon transfer reactions is also useful for certain astrophysical reactions. Recent studies on several reactions involved in steady and explosive hydrogen burning are presented.
